Conservative Party at Risk of Extinction
In his alarming assessment, Minister Jeremy Hunt characterized recent political shifts as a “political earthquake,” indicating that these developments could herald the end of the Conservative Party as we know it. This foreboding outlook follows notable changes in public opinion, coupled with strife within party ranks that raises doubts about whether Tory leadership can effectively manage emerging crises. Recent polling data reveals troubling trends for Conservatives as they contend with resurgent Labour support and new third parties appealing to disenchanted voters.
The precarious state of affairs for the Tories can be attributed to several key factors:
- Diminishing Support: Persistent voter dissatisfaction concerning critical policies and governance issues.
- Party Infighting: Internal conflicts divert attention from pressing national matters.
- Evolving Electoral Landscape: Increased backing for alternative parties indicates shifting voter preferences.
